MSFT_StorageReliabilityCounter 类
MSFT_StorageReliabilityCounter 类提供存储设备报告的可靠性统计信息或计数器。
此信息是动态的,应在需要时从存储设备获取。
下面的语法从 MOF 代码简化而来,包含所有继承属性。
语法
class MSFT_StorageReliabilityCounter : MSFT_StorageObject
{
String DeviceId;
UInt8 Temperature;
UInt8 TemperatureMax;
UInt64 ReadErrorsTotal;
UInt64 ReadErrorsCorrected;
UInt64 ReadErrorsUncorrected;
UInt64 WriteErrorsTotal;
UInt64 WriteErrorsCorrected;
UInt64 WriteErrorsUncorrected;
String ManufactureDate;
UInt32 StartStopCycleCount;
UInt32 StartStopCycleCountMax;
UInt32 LoadUnloadCycleCount;
UInt32 LoadUnloadCycleCountMax;
UInt8 Wear;
UInt16 PowerOnHours;
UInt64 ReadLatencyMax;
UInt64 WriteLatencyMax;
UInt64 FlushLatencyMax;
};
成员
MSFT_StorageReliabilityCounter 类具有以下类型的成员:
方法
MSFT_StorageReliabilityCounter 类具有这些方法。
方法 | 说明 |
---|---|
重 置 | 重置可靠性值。 |
属性
MSFT_StorageReliabilityCounter 类具有这些属性。
DeviceId
数据类型: 字符串
访问类型:只读
唯一命名关联的存储设备的标识符。 与 MSFT_PhysicalDisk关联时,它将与其 DeviceId 成员相同。 与 MSFT_Disk关联时,它将与其 “数字 ”字段相同。
FlushLatencyMax
数据类型: UInt64
访问类型:只读
刷新请求遇到的最大延迟(以毫秒为单位)。 大于 10 秒的值可能表示磁盘或 HBA 有问题。
LoadUnloadCycleCount
数据类型: UInt32
访问类型:只读
存储设备执行的加载/卸载周期数。
LoadUnloadCycleCountMax
数据类型: UInt32
访问类型:只读
存储设备在正常操作中可以执行的最大负载/卸载周期数。
ManufactureDate
数据类型: 字符串
访问类型:只读
制造存储设备的年份和周。
PowerOnHours
数据类型: UInt16
访问类型:只读
存储设备自制造以来已开机的小时数。
ReadErrorsCorrected
数据类型: UInt64
访问类型:只读
存储设备更正的读取错误数。
ReadErrorsTotal
数据类型: UInt64
访问类型:只读
存储设备遇到的读取错误总数。
ReadErrorsUncorrected
数据类型: UInt64
访问类型:只读
存储设备未更正的读取错误数。
ReadLatencyMax
数据类型: UInt64
访问类型:只读
读取请求遇到的最大延迟(以毫秒为单位)。 大于 10 秒的值可能表示磁盘或 HBA 有问题。
StartStopCycleCount
数据类型: UInt32
访问类型:只读
存储设备执行的启动/停止周期数。
StartStopCycleCountMax
数据类型: UInt32
访问类型:只读
存储设备在正常操作中可以执行的最大启动/停止周期数。
温度
数据类型: UInt8
访问类型:只读
存储设备的当前温度(以摄氏度为单位)。
TemperatureMax
数据类型: UInt8
访问类型:只读
存储设备能够正常运行的最高温度(摄氏度)。
Wear
数据类型: UInt8
访问类型:只读
存储设备磨损指示器(以百分比为单位)。 在 100% 时,估计的磨损限制已经达到。
WriteErrorsCorrected
数据类型: UInt64
访问类型:只读
存储设备更正的写入错误数。
WriteErrorsTotal
数据类型: UInt64
访问类型:只读
存储设备遇到的写入错误的总数。
WriteErrorsUncorrected
数据类型: UInt64
访问类型:只读
存储设备未更正的写入错误数。
WriteLatencyMax
数据类型: UInt64
访问类型:只读
写入请求遇到的最大延迟(以毫秒为单位)。 大于 10 秒的值可能表示磁盘或 HBA 有问题。
要求
要求 | 值 |
---|---|
最低受支持的客户端 | Windows 8 [仅限桌面应用] |
最低受支持的服务器 | Windows Server 2012 [仅限桌面应用] |
命名空间 | Root\Microsoft\Windows\Storage |
MOF | Storagewmi.mof |